Methods Employed by Professional Plumbers

Drain Snakes

The drain snake a device employed by plumbers who are professionals to unclog drains. It’s comprised of a lengthy flexible cable that has a sharp tip that is inserted in the drainage. The cable is then turned, allowing it to grab on and eliminate any obstructions which are blocking the flow of water. There are several types of drain snakes available, including electric, handheld, as well as closet augers. Hydro-jetting

Hydro-jetting is a technique used by professional plumbers to clean drains with high-pressure water streams. The water is sprayed using a hose and nozzle, allowing it to remove any buildup, including hair or grease, which is blocking the drain. Camera Inspection

Camera inspection is a technique employed by professional plumbers to examine the inside of pipes and drains with a camera that is attached to a long, flexible cable. The camera transmits live video footage to a screen which allows the plumber to pinpoint any issues that may be causing the obstructions, which are responsible for the blockage. Do-it-yourself methods

Although DIY methods to clear drains may be appealing but they’re not always effective and can even create more serious problems. Some common do-it-yourself methods include the use of chemical drain cleaners and plungers. But, these chemicals could damage pipes and cause more harm than the good ones. Plungers, on the contrary on the other hand, could push clogs further down the pipes which can lead to more severe issues. It is important to be aware of when to contact an expert plumber.
